Morgan Sindall Tops Out Bournemouth Development

Morgan Sindall has held a topping out ceremony after reaching a key milestone in its Arts University Bournemouth development.

The company is building a £1.7 million drawing studio for the university.

The development is a freestanding steel pre-fabricated pavilion specifically designed by architect Professor Sir Peter Cook.

The studio will include a large north-light, a rear clerestory window light that gives a softer light from the rear wall, a discrete light that filters under a bench on the east side of the building and a graded wash of light that feeds in along the curved entrance.

The pre-fabricated structure has been imported from Germany and fixed onto the existing structure.

It has been treated to give a continuous white surface. The internal surfaces will be white with a grey floor and an exterior of curved blue steel.

Jon Daines, Special Works Director at Morgan Sindall, said: "The new facility at Arts University Bournemouth is distinct in its creativity. The building will provide a wonderful facility for students above and beyond traditional teaching spaces.

"The topping out ceremony is a great way to celebrate the progress made on the project and the Drawing Studio is really starting to take shape ahead of completion."

The project is due for completion in 2015.
